电表用电数据按日,月,年清洗
时间: 2023-12-08 12:05:42 浏览: 30
电表用电数据按日、月、年清洗的过程,通常可以通过数据采集、数据预处理、数据分析等步骤来完成。以下是一种可能的实现方式:
1. 数据采集:使用电子电表或智能电表等设备进行实时监测,并将数据按照一定的时间间隔(如每15分钟、每小时等)进行采集。
2. 数据预处理:对采集到的原始数据进行预处理,包括数据清洗、去重、缺失值处理等。通常可以使用数据清洗工具(如Python、R等)来进行处理。
3. 数据分析:对预处理后的数据进行分析和挖掘,提取用电量的相关特征和规律。可以使用数据分析工具(如Python、R等)进行分析和挖掘。
4. 数据清洗:根据需要,对数据进行清洗,按照日、月、年等时间间隔进行汇总和统计。例如,可以将每15分钟的数据按照日进行求和,得到每日的用电量数据。
5. 数据存储:将清洗后的数据存储到云端数据库中,以便后续分析和处理。
6. 可视化展示:将清洗后的数据以图表等形式进行可视化展示,方便用户查看和分析。
需要注意的是,对于大规模数据的清洗和处理,需要考虑到计算效率和数据安全等问题。同时,为了提高数据的精度和稳定性,可以考虑使用更先进的清洗和处理算法,如机器学习、深度学习等。
相关问题
每天定时清洗用电数据算法
每天定时清洗用电数据的算法,通常可以使用定时任务的方式来实现。以下是一种可能的实现方式:
1. 设定定时任务:使用定时任务工具(如crontab等)设定每天定时清洗用电数据的任务。
2. 数据采集:按照任务设定的时间点,使用电子电表或智能电表等设备进行实时监测,并将数据按照一定的时间间隔(如每15分钟、每小时等)进行采集。
3. 数据预处理:对采集到的原始数据进行预处理,包括数据清洗、去重、缺失值处理等。通常可以使用数据清洗工具(如Python、R等)来进行处理。
4. 数据分析:对预处理后的数据进行分析和挖掘,提取用电量的相关特征和规律。可以使用数据分析工具(如Python、R等)进行分析和挖掘。
5. 数据清洗:按照日、月、年等时间间隔对数据进行清洗,汇总和统计。例如,每天定时清洗前一天的用电数据,得到每日的用电量数据。
6. 数据存储:将清洗后的数据存储到云端数据库中,以便后续分析和处理。
7. 可视化展示:将清洗后的数据以图表等形式进行可视化展示,方便用户查看和分析。
需要注意的是,定时清洗用电数据的算法需要考虑到计算效率和数据安全等问题。同时,为了提高数据的精度和稳定性,可以考虑使用更先进的清洗和处理算法,如机器学习、深度学习等。
电表用电量统计代码
以下是一个简单的电表用电量统计代码示例,使用Python语言编写:
```python
# 定义电表读数列表
meter_reading = [1000, 1200, 1400, 1600, 1800, 2000]
# 计算每个时间段的用电量
electricity_consumption = []
for i in range(1, len(meter_reading)):
consumption = meter_reading[i] - meter_reading[i-1]
electricity_consumption.append(consumption)
# 计算总用电量
total_consumption = sum(electricity_consumption)
# 输出结果
print("每个时间段的用电量:", electricity_consumption)
print("总用电量:", total_consumption)
```
以上代码中,我们首先定义了一个电表读数列表`meter_reading`,包含了每个时间段的电表读数。然后,使用一个for循环遍历电表读数列表,计算每个时间段的用电量,并将其存储到`electricity_consumption`列表中。最后,使用`sum`函数计算出总用电量,并输出结果。
需要注意的是,以上代码仅作为一个示例,实际的电表用电量统计代码应根据具体情况进行合理设计。同时,应对电表读数进行定期抄表和核对,以确保用电量的准确性。